ALL YOU NEED TO KNOW ABOUT FUEL SUBSIDY
Fuel subsidy refers to a government policy or program that provides financial assistance to reduce the cost of fuel for consumers. It involves offering subsidies or implementing mechanisms to lower the price of fuel below its market value. The aim is to make fuel more affordable and accessible to the general population. This can involve selling fuel at subsidized prices, providing direct cash transfers, or using other methods to offset the high cost of fuel. Fuel subsidies are often implemented in countries where fuel prices are relatively high, and the subsidies are typically funded by the government using public funds.
